ZIP 84129 is home to 37,442 people in Salt Lake County. Owners hold 80% of the housing stock. Density works out to 5,614 people per square mile. About 24% of adults have finished a four-year degree. This skews young, with a median age of 35.6. Poverty is uncommon here, at 9.1% of residents. Among the 37 ZIP codes in Salt Lake County, 84129 ranks 19th by median household income.
How many people live in ZIP code 84129?
ZIP code 84129 has about 37,442 residents according to the 2024 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in ZIP code 84129?
The typical household in ZIP code 84129 earns about $95,844 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is ZIP code 84129 expensive?
In ZIP code 84129, the median home is worth about $434,000, and the typical rent is about $1,483 a month.
How educated are people in ZIP code 84129?
About 24.1% of adults age 25 and over in ZIP code 84129 h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in ZIP code 84129?
About 9.1% of people in ZIP code 84129 live below the federal poverty line.
